Consider a seesaw whose total mass is 10 kg and total length is 3.5 m. Suppose the seesaw is placed off center on the pivot point so that the pivot point is 24 cm from the center of the seesaw (Fig). Two children, weighing 25 kg and 31 kg, respectively, want to balance on the seesaw. They are separated by a distance of 2.80 m. How far from the center will they have to sit if the lighter child sits on the longer part of the seesaw?A) find mass of (lighter child)
B) find mass of (heavier child)
